The record

James Moody doubling alto and tenor in front of a string group conducted by André Hodeir, with harp, flute, clarinet and bass clarinet in the ensemble -- the settings matter as much as the solos. Blue Note BLP 5005, a ten-inch from 1952, cover by Paul Bacon. Most of the supporting players, Pierre Michelot and Raymond Fol among them, are marked uncredited on the release itself.
